Transfer Music, Video, Playlists and Podcasts from your iPod, iPhone or iPad to your computer or iTunes.

You can also use TouchCopy to save your iPhone SMS, iMessage, WhatsApp and LINE conversations to your computer as HTML, PDF or a text file. Your iPhone messages can even be printed directly through TouchCopy.

Standard features aside, TouchCopy also has some neat unique features, like the ability to use the iPod Touch or iPhone as an external disk drive and copying of iPhone Voice Mails and Voice Memos. Those who like to combine work with leisure will find the business tool useful, allowing iPod and iPhone notes, contacts and calendars to be managed and copied between the two devices.

TouchCopy works with all iPods, iPads and iPhones, including the new iPhone 13. It is compatible with Windows 10, 11, 7, 8 and Mac OSX 10.9 (OS X Mavericks) or newer.

TouchCopy is available as a free trial download, allowing up to 100 iPod songs or videos to be copied. The full version of the software costs $30.00, giving access to all functionality, free customer support and software updates.

FileBrowser features and specs

  • User-Friendly Interface
    FileBrowser offers an intuitive interface that is easy to navigate, making it accessible for users of all experience levels to manage their files efficiently.
  • Versatile Compatibility
    The application supports a wide range of devices and platforms, allowing users to manage files across various ecosystems including iOS, macOS, and Windows.
  • Cloud Integration
    FileBrowser integrates seamlessly with multiple cloud services such as Dropbox, Google Drive, and OneDrive, enabling users to access and manage files stored in the cloud.
  • Robust File Management
    It offers comprehensive file management features, such as file viewing, editing, copying, moving, and deleting, along with the ability to handle various file formats.
  • Security Features
    FileBrowser provides security features including password protection and encryption to help secure sensitive files and data.

Possible disadvantages of FileBrowser

  • Cost
    Some users may find the cost of FileBrowser, especially for its premium features, to be relatively high compared to free alternatives.
  • Limited Business Features
    While it is adequate for personal use, FileBrowser may lack some advanced features that business users require, such as collaboration tools.
  • Possible Performance Issues
    Some users have reported performance issues, particularly when managing large files or extensive file libraries, which can result in slower operations.
  • Learning Curve for Advanced Features
    While basic functions are user-friendly, some of the more advanced features and settings may require a learning curve for users unfamiliar with file management software.
